+=item Character set
+
+The character set semantics are determined by an enum that is contained
+in this field. This is still experimental and subject to change, but
+the current interface returns the rules by use of the in-line function
+C<get_regex_charset(const U32 flags)>. The only currently documented
+value returned from it is REGEX_LOCALE_CHARSET, which is set if
+C<use locale> is in effect. If present in C<< rx->extflags >>,
+C<split> will use the locale dependent definition of whitespace
+when RXf_SKIPWHITE or RXf_WHITE is in effect. ASCII whitespace
+is defined as per L<isSPACE|perlapi/isSPACE>, and by the internal
+macros C<is_utf8_space> under UTF-8, and C<isSPACE_LC> under C<use
+locale>.
